2022 National Underclass Showcase-Main Event
Joseph Kelly is a 2026 3B/RHP, MIF, OF, UT with a 5-11 175 lb. frame from Evanston, IL who attends Loyola Academy. Features a lean, medium build with strength present. Ran a 7.73 60-yard dash. Worked out in the outfield and on the infield. Displayed sound actions in the outfield with the ability to make the routine play. Fields the ball out front with momentum through the catchpoint. Throws with intent, reaching 80 mph during workouts. Showed sound actions on the dirt as well. Range profiles best for a corner spot. Still developing fluid actions throughout. Arm strength played on throws across. Right-handed hitter. Utilizes an even base stance with a high hand setup. Swings with plenty of intent. Showcases good bat speed through the zone with extension out front. Can produce hard hit contact when in-sync. Launched a long homerun during in-game action. More power should come as barrel accuracy is refined. Right-handed pitcher. Utilizes lower half well down the mound. Throws from a 3/4 slow with a repeatable arm action. Fastball worked up to 80 mph with armside run. Showed confidence in both a low-60’s curveball and mid-60’s slider, throwing both early in counts. Can mix all three pitches well. Very good student. Named to the National Underclass Main Event Top Prospect List.

Swing Efficiency™
Swing Efficiency™ is a score from 0-100 based on how fast you move your body compared to other players of a similar height and weight. Our library of over 10,000 hitters shows that for a given body type, higher swing efficiencies generate higher exit velos.
